Overview

Vincent Kuo is a Senior Scientist and Team Lead at United Therapeutics, specializing in tissue engineering and 3D bioprinting. A PhD graduate from the University of Maryland, his expertise lies in bioengineering complex tissues like artificial lungs and developing novel biomaterials, having previously developed best-selling biomedical resins at Formlabs.

He developed the worlds first dynamic 3D bioprinted placenta model to research preeclampsia treatments.
